The Incomparable Joys of Fall
So many of us smile when summer starts
to lose its grip, for autumn thrills our hearts.
I’m ready for the shortening of days
and welcoming of sun’s less potent rays.
I’m awed by changing colors of the leaves
and love the cozy feel of flannel sleeves.
